The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List shows that the average and median salaries for a User Experience Design Lead are $116,811.85 and $113,795.77, respectively.
In 2024, Sanjay Pinnock, holding the position of Senior Manager, Digital Product Design And User Experience at the Metrolinx received the highest salary of $166,655.45 among similar positions in Ontario public organizations. Chris Wiggs, serving as the User Experience Design Lead at Ontario College of Art and Design University , earned the highest salary of $102,502.26 among individuals in the same position across public organizations in Ontario during that year.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ying organizations for User Experience Design Lead and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Metrolinx with an average pay of $166,655.45; Ontario Lottery and Gaming Corporation with an average pay of $132,350.81; University of Toronto with an average pay of $125,932.98; Governing Council of The Salvation Army In Canada with an average pay of $119,688.76; and Children, Community and Social Services with an average pay of $116,281.84.
A total of 11 organizations had employees who held comparable positions as mentioned in the Ontario Sunshine list.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ying sector or industries for User Experience Design Lead and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Crown Agencies with an average pay of $149,503.13; Universities with an average pay of $120,075.30; and Other Public Sector Employers with an average pay of $119,688.76.
There were 5 sectors where employees held similar positions, as indicated in the Ontario Sunshine list.
